News summary

Several individuals across different states have been arrested and charged with drug-related offenses following police interventions. In West Virginia, Joseph Michael Wagoner faces felony and misdemeanor charges after driving under the influence, striking multiple mailboxes, and being found with suspected heroin/fentanyl. In Scottsboro, Alabama, Michael Dewayne Cherry was arrested for possession of methamphetamine, marijuana, drug paraphernalia, and disorderly conduct after police responded to a call on South Broad Street. In Johnson City, Tennessee, Dwayne Smith was apprehended after fleeing police; he was found with methamphetamine, fentanyl, marijuana, drug paraphernalia, and cash, leading to multiple charges including possession with intent to sell. These cases highlight ongoing law enforcement efforts to combat drug possession and distribution across various communities. The arrests involved collaboration between local and state police departments and underscore the prevalence of illicit drug activity in these areas.
